The request for a "Pls-cadd 16.20 Crack" typically leads to one of two stories: a cautionary tale about cybersecurity or a professional look at why legitimate software is the backbone of engineering. The Security Risk Story
In the world of structural engineering software, "cracked" versions of high-end tools like PLS-CADD are often used as bait by cybercriminals. The "story" of downloading such a file usually ends with:
The Hidden Payload: Many sites promising "v16.20 cracks" bundle the executable with malware, ransomware, or keyloggers. Once installed, these can compromise your entire firm’s network or steal sensitive project data.
The Phantom Error: Cracked software often lacks the stability of the official release. For a tool that calculates tension, sag, and structural integrity, a "silent" bug in a cracked version could lead to catastrophic real-world failures in transmission line design. The Professional Standards Story
For professional engineers, the story of PLS-CADD is about precision and liability.
Legal & Ethical Integrity: Using unlicensed software violates professional codes of ethics. If a structural failure occurs, investigators look at the software used; an unlicensed copy can lead to the loss of professional engineering (PE) licenses and massive legal liability.
Technical Support: Official versions come with access to Power Line Systems technical support and a library of updated criteria files, which are essential for staying compliant with evolving NESC or ASCE standards. Getting a Legitimate Copy

The industry-standard PLS-CADD (Power Line Systems Computer-Aided Design and Drafting) software is a critical tool for overhead power line design. Seeking or using a "crack" for version 16.20—which was officially released on introduces significant technical and legal liabilities that can jeopardize professional projects. Why PLS-CADD 16.20 is Hard to Crack
Version 16.20 was a major milestone because it was the second general release to feature Subscription Based Licensing (SBL).
End of Hardware Keys: This update moved away from physical USB "dongles" (hardware keys) used since 1993, replacing them with internet-based authentication.
Cloud Integration: SBL allows the software to run in virtual and remote environments, but it requires a constant or periodic "check-in" with the Power Line Systems servers to verify the license. Pls-cadd 16.20 Crack
